Just a follow up, it was all absolutely delicious. Got the cracklins, special of the day app (southwest brisket egg rolls) Smoked Wings (Kung Pao/ Inferno Mix) 3 meat combo (Fatty Brisket, Ribs, Pulled Pork) sides were sprouts, Mac and cheese, beans. It did not disappoint. I have family from Memphis and visit there often and would put this place up against any of those.
